How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Mountainview?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
Mountainview Studio Apartments | $1,341 | $900 | $2,083 |
| Mountainview 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,535 | $960 | $2,832 |
| Mountainview 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,847 | $1,145 | $5,000 |
| Mountainview 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,878 | $1,435 | $2,849 |
| Mountainview 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,191 | $2,191 | $2,191 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Studio Mountainview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Mountainview with Studio?
Currently the most affordable Studio in Mountainview is at 6228 Music City listed at $1,065.
How much is the average rent for a Studio Mountainview Apartment?
The average rent for a Studio Apartment in Mountainview is $1,341.
What is the largest available Studio Mountainview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Mountainview is a 630 square feet unit starting from $1,251 at Lenox Village.
What is the average size for Mountainview Studio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Studio rental in Mountainview is currently 571 sq ft.
